Subject: Handover — BinHopper release duties

Hey — passing you BinHopper (the pick-list optimizer) while I'm out. Release branch is cut; the route-scoring tweak still needs your review before we tag. Nothing scary, just watch the benchmark diff on the Milldale dataset. Sign the artifact once merged and push to the depot registry. Signing key for the release follows.

deploy key for kahag-kagaf: bky9_uLYdkfG6Z

Hey Priva,

Quick heads-up before Friday's DR drill for the Inkmill markdown pipeline: we'll restore the renderer config from the cold backup, so you'll need the escrow credentials handy. Grab a coffee first — the restore takes a while. For the sealed vault copy, the recovery passphrase is below.

recovery phrase for kahop-kahap: istys-novdor-joreth-silir-eliys

Release checklist — Dovetail notification service: confirm fan-out backpressure limits are enforced before sign-off. The Swiftmere broker now sheds load at 80% queue depth instead of buffering unbounded, which closes the memory-exhaustion vector flagged in the last review. Verify that the shed path drops only redundant retries, never first-delivery messages, and that audit counters increment on every drop. Security reviewer should confirm rate-limit config is sourced from the signed bundle. The build under review is identified directly below.

trace token, bagag-kawep: htk6_d2d45a